Klan Holds Rally at Gettysburg
By THE ASSOCIATED PRESS
Published: September 3, 2006

GETTYSBURG, Pa. (AP) -- About 30 Ku Klux Klan members proclaimed hatred for blacks, Jews, gays and Latinos as they stood behind barricades at the Civil War battlefield where Abraham Lincoln delivered the Gettysburg Address.

Gordon Young of the World Knights of the Ku Klux Klan also called Saturday for the U.S. to pull its troops out of Iraq and use them to patrol the Mexican border to stop illegal immigration.

The World Knights obtained a permit in July for the two-hour demonstration. The National Park Service granted it under the group's First Amendment rights to free speech.

Several groups counterdemonstrated. Park Service spokeswoman Katy Lawhon said there were no major incidents; one man was cited for entering a restricted area carrying a rainbow flag.

Confederate re-enactors from Virginia protested the Klan's adoption of the Confederate battle flag as an emblem and its claim to be a continuance of the Confederate cause....

Storm fails to dampen G-burg community solidarity event
By JEFFREY B. ROTH
For the Daily Record/Sunday News

.. Held at Gettysburg Recreation Park, the event combined free entertainment, free food and a children's carnival, among other activities, to bring the community together to celebrate diversity, said Jean Odom, retired executive director of South Central Community Action Programs and a member of the unity day's steering committee ..

A former KKK member, Floyd Cochrain of Lock Haven said he quit the group in the mid-1990s because of his son. Cochrain, who now travels and speaks against the Klan, said that, according to KKK and Aryan Nation philosophy, his disabled son should have been euthanized ..

"Look around at the people here ... different races, ethnic groups and cultures," Strobert said. "They also represent a cross-section of ages, from children to senior citizens. It shows the strength of the people in Gettysburg." ..
